| mscanada | 11-23-2016 02:50 AM | Amazon Is Keeping My Funds Permanently!!! Hi I'm new here....long story short, my Amazon account got suspended and I received an email saying I need to submit all of my distributor receipts for the products that I have sold this month. I just went through a nasty separation and my ex- has the reciepts (we started the selling on Amazon together and he was in charge of dealing with the distributers) and I have no way of getting them back. Amazon said that if I don't show proof, they will keep my funds permanently. I made $6,000 this month working my ass off and now I'm out that money!?!?!? It's literally sitting there in my account not being disbursed to me. HELP PLEASE!!!!! |

Also, can't you go to the vendors and ask for new copies of receipts? | That's what I was going to suggest.
If you really purchased from authorized distributors, then you should be able to get new copies of the invoices from them after a 10 minute phone call. This is the sort of thing they can easily reproduce for you. |

The point is Amazon will allow you to withdraw the funds after 90 days as long as the products were authentic and your buyers dont complain for non delivery or counterfeit. If you were suspended and they are asking for invoices because they suspect what you sold was ⊗⊗⊗⊗ then you might have a problem. | | All times are GMT -5. The time now is 01:34 PM. | |
